After nearly a year of
Israel–Hezbollah conflict from October 2023 due to Hezbollah shooting rockets at Israel to support Hamas in Gaza, Israel
assassinated Hezbollah head
Hassan Nasrallah in September 2024 and then
invaded Lebanon in October 2024. A November 2024
ceasefire agreement instructed Israel to withdraw from Lebanon, which Israel mostly did by February 2025, but against the agreement Israeli forces stayed in five military outposts on highlands in Southern Lebanon.
